Job Summary:
Emkat Inc. Staffing and Recruiting Agency is seeking Manufacturing Associates to join our team for various manufacturing clients across the USA. The Manufacturing Associate will be responsible for supporting production operations, assembling products, operating machinery, and maintaining quality standards. This is a hands-on role that requires strong attention to detail, adherence to safety procedures, and the ability to work efficiently in a fast-paced environment.
Key Responsibilities:Production & Assembly:
- Assemble, inspect, and package products according to company specifications and quality standards.
- Operate and monitor manufacturing machinery and tools.
- Follow work instructions, blueprints, and technical drawings to complete production tasks.
Quality Control & Inspection:
- Conduct visual and manual inspections of finished products to ensure compliance with quality standards.
- Report any defects, inconsistencies, or malfunctions to supervisors.
- Maintain accurate production records and logs.
Safety & Compliance:
- Follow all workplace safety guidelines, OSHA regulations, and company policies.
- Wear appropriate personal protective equipment (PPE) as required.
- Participate in safety training and report any hazards or incidents.
Material Handling & Inventory:
- Load and unload raw materials, finished products, and supplies.
- Maintain a clean and organized work area.
- Assist in inventory management and stock control when required.
Team Collaboration & Efficiency:
- Work effectively with team members and supervisors to meet production goals.
- Assist in troubleshooting and resolving minor equipment issues.
- Support continuous improvement initiatives and process optimizations.
